Ann Högberg is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Agronomy and Crop Science and Small Animals. According to data from OpenAlex, Ann Högberg has authored 7 papers receiving a total of 300 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Animal Science and Zoology, 4 papers in Agronomy and Crop Science and 2 papers in Small Animals. Recurrent topics in Ann Högberg’s work include Animal Nutrition and Physiology (5 papers), Ruminant Nutrition and Digestive Physiology (4 papers) and Viral Infections and Vectors (2 papers). Ann Högberg is often cited by papers focused on Animal Nutrition and Physiology (5 papers), Ruminant Nutrition and Digestive Physiology (4 papers) and Viral Infections and Vectors (2 papers). Ann Högberg coll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, Denmark and Norway. Ann Högberg's co-authors include Jan Erik Lindberg, Anna Omazic, Tomas Thierfelder, L. Rydhmer and Birgitta Evengård and has published in prestigious journals such as Animal Feed Science and Technology, Animals and Acta veterinaria Scandinavica.
